Apa itu Arduino UNO R3?
Bentuk fisik Arduino UNO R3 board [docs/www.arduino.cc].

Apa itu Arduino UNO R3?

Arduino adalah salah satu manufaktur microcontroller board yang bersifat open source. Arduino dirancang untuk mempermudah para pelajar hingga developer profesional untuk mempelajari dan mengembangkan perangkat sistem tertanam (embedded system). Saat ini, Arduino telah merilis beberapa tipe microcontroller board yang dapat digunakan sesuai dengan kebutuhan. Tipe microcontroller board tersebut diantaranya adalah Arduino UNO, Arduino Mega, Arduino Due, Arduino Leonardo, Arduino Nano, dan masih banyak lagi. Pada artikel ini, akan dijelaskan secara spesifik salah satu Arduino board saja, yaitu Arduino UNO. 

Apa itu Arduino UNO R3?

Arduino UNO adalah salah satu board keluaran Arduino yang saat ini telah mencapai revisi ke tiga, atau biasa disebut Arduino UNO R3. Arduino UNO R3 ini menggunakan microcontroller ATMega 328P. Secara singkat, spesifikasi Arduino UNO R3 ini diantaranya adalah memiliki 14 pin input/output digital (yang mana 6 diantaranya dapat dijadikan output PWM), 6 pin input analog, sebuah resonator keramik 16MHz, satu buah koneksi USB, sebuah konektor power, satu buah ICSP header dan tombol reset.

Spesifikasi Lengkap Arduino UNO R3

Arduino UNO R3 memiliki 14 pin digital dari D0-D13 (yang mana 6 diantaranya dapat dijadikan output PWM, yaitu pin D3, D5, D6, D9, D10 dan D11), 6 pin input analog dari A0-A4. Untuk pin power, Arduino UNO R3 memiliki sebuah pin VIN, 2 buah pin GND, satu buah pin 5V, dan satu buah pin 3,3V. Arduino UNO R3 dapat berkomunikasi dengan device lain menggunakan metode UART, SPI dan I2C. Untuk komunikasi UART pada Arduino UNO R3, terdapat pada pin D0 (RX) dan D1 (TX). Untuk komunikasi SPI pada Arduino UNO R3, terdapat pada pin D11 (MOSI), pin D12 (MISO), pin D13 (SCK) dan pin D10(SS). Untuk komunikasi I2C, Arduino UNO R3 memiliki 2 pasang komunikasi I2C. Adapun yang pertama terdapat pada pin A4 (SDA) dan pin A5(SCL). Selain itu, pin komunikasi I2C pada Arduino UNO R3 terdapat pada 2 pin paling pojok sejajar dengan pin digital. Untuk lebih jelasnya, bisa dilihat pada gambar dibawah ini.

Untuk memory sendiri, Arduino UNO R3 ini memiliki 32 KB flash memory, 2 KB SRAM dan 1 KB EEPROM. Arduino UNO R3 ini dapat disupply daya melalui jack adaptor dengan tegangan yang direkomendasikan berada padaa 7-12 volt. Selain itu, dapat pula diberikan tegangan melalui port USB, tetapi supply daya melalui USB kurang direkomendasikan jika program dan fungsi sistem microcontroller tersebut sudah kompleks. 

 

Cara Membuat dan Flash Program ke Memory Arduino UNO R3

Arduino sendiri dapat diprogram dengan menggunakan pemrograman turunan berbasis C++. C++ sendiri adalah bahasa pemrograman tingkat tinggi, sehingga lebih mudah dipahami dan digunakan. User dapat mengetikan dan flash program Arduino UNO R3 melalui aplikasi Arduino IDE yang dapat user install di PC atau laptop mereka. User dapat mengunduh aplikasi Arduino IDE melalui website resmi Arduino. Arduino IDE sendiri tentunya sudah dapat mendukung fungsi utama Arduino yang dapat user pelajari di halaman Language Reference pada website resmi Arduino. Untuk cara mengetikan dan flash program Arduino UNO R3, bisa kalian cek di video ini yaaa...

Untuk yang mau beli Arduino UNO R3, bisa lewat LINK PEMBELIAN ARDUINO UNO R3 ini ya, via Tokopedia 

 

Share:
Artikel Terkait